Nice Things to Do for Your Significant Other

Too often people become comfortable in relationships and do not take the time out to do the little nice things for each other that they used to. Wouldn't it be nice to revive your relationship and do something nice for the person you most likely spend most of your time with? Here are a few nice ideas.

Write them a letter or buy them a greeting card and write all the ways in which you appreciate them. Tell them why you are happy to have them in your life and how appreciative you are of them for the things they do for you.

Make them breakfast in bed. Serve them their favorite breakfast on a tray in bed. Add little garnishes to the side, such as pieces of cut up fruit to make it look you put some time and effort into making it look as good as it tastes.

Give them a sponge bath. Run some warm water and bubbles in a bath tub. Grab a sponge and bathe them after a long day at work. Then give them a massage afterward to help them peacefully fall asleep.

Buy them small things. Every now and then, it is nice to buy your significant other a little surprise gift "just because." It doesn't have to be a birthday or holiday for you to give each other gifts. They do not have to cost much either. You could buy him a new DVD or you could make her a CD with her favorite songs on it.

Take them out on a date. Go out on a fun date. Go miniature golfing, to the zoo, the park or the playground. Take them somewhere fun and enjoy yourselves for the day!

Cook them a meal. If you do not cook often or do not cook at all, try to learn one new recipe. You can always look online in a search engine for recipes. If you know that your significant other likes steak, make them a steak dinner with side dishes that they like, perhaps with a baked potato and some kind of vegetable. Cooking a meal for someone is a good way to show that you care about them. Food brings people close together.

Ask them how their day went. It is important for you to communicate with your partner. Ask and really listen to them. Offer them a back rub if they had a rough day.

Take them on a mini vacation. Even if it is just an overnight stay in a hotel and a different environment, it will still be a nice gesture. Getting away for a little alone time and a romantic retreat is a very nice way to reconnect and spend your time together.

Watch a movie that they like. If they like the new science fiction movie that just came out in the theatre and you don't like science fiction movies, offer to take them to see it anyway. Show them that you care by giving up your time to spend it watching a movie that they like and are interested in.

Kiss them goodnight and cuddle with them. Cuddling is a comforting way to show your affection for someone. Get close to them, put your arm around them and give them a kiss. There doesn't have to be any sex involved. It can be a nice quiet night or you could put on some nice love songs.

Say please and thank you. Sometimes when you do become comfortable with someone, you forget to say those nice little words that mean so much. Please and thank you are important and should be said even if you are with someone for 50 years. It shows that you still appreciate the person you fell in love with and respect them as a person.

Enjoy making your partner happy. Don't be jealous of someone else's happy relationship. Make your own!
